Determining the appropriate dimensions for floor coverings placed partially beneath a queen-sized bed involves several considerations. Standard queen beds measure 60 inches wide and 80 inches long. The selection process should factor in both the aesthetic appeal and functional aspects of the rug, such as providing warmth underfoot and visually anchoring the bed within the room. The specific size chosen directly affects the overall balance and perceived spaciousness of the bedroom.

Utilizing a rug strategically beneath a bed enhances the room’s design and comfort. A well-chosen rug can visually expand a smaller space or create a more intimate feel in a larger one. Historically, floor coverings have served as both decorative elements and practical insulators against cold floors. The benefits extend beyond aesthetics, contributing to noise reduction and cushioning. Selecting the correct dimensions avoids common issues such as a rug that is too small and appears insignificant or one that is so large it overwhelms the room.

The condition of the underlying dentition after veneer placement is a critical consideration in cosmetic dentistry. Generally, teeth prepared for veneers undergo a reduction of the enamel layer to accommodate the veneer’s thickness. This preparation, while conservative, alters the tooth’s original surface. The resultant surface is often slightly roughened to enhance the bonding process, and the amount of remaining enamel varies depending on the type of veneer and the individual tooth’s pre-existing condition.

Maintaining the integrity of the underlying tooth structure is paramount for the long-term success of veneers. A compromised tooth, such as one with decay or structural damage, may require more extensive preparation, potentially weakening the tooth. The preservation of healthy tooth structure beneath veneers contributes to their longevity and the overall health of the oral cavity. A thorough assessment of tooth health is essential before veneer placement to ensure the best possible outcome.

Appropriate underlayers for insulated winter trousers are crucial for maintaining comfort and regulating body temperature in cold weather conditions. These garments serve as a base against the skin, wicking away moisture and providing insulation. For example, thermal underwear made from merino wool or synthetic materials are frequently used.

Effective layering enhances the performance of outer snow pants by promoting breathability and preventing the build-up of sweat. This minimizes the risk of chilling and enhances overall comfort during prolonged exposure to cold environments. Historically, natural fibers like wool were the primary choice, but advancements in material science have led to the development of more efficient synthetic alternatives.
